Christie Way, Kettering house prices

In Christie Way, Kettering, the median price a home actually changed hands for is £125,000. Over the past decade prices are +44% in cash — but +4% once inflation is stripped out.

Christie Way, Kettering house prices — your questions

What is the average house price in Christie Way, Kettering?

The median sold price in Christie Way, Kettering is £125,000, based on 50 recorded sales from HM Land Registry.

What is the price range of homes sold in Christie Way, Kettering?

Recorded sales in Christie Way, Kettering range from £53,500 to £400,000.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.

Have house prices in Christie Way, Kettering risen?

Over the past decade prices in Christie Way, Kettering are +44% in cash terms but +4%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.

How much is a house per square metre in Christie Way, Kettering?

In Christie Way, Kettering the median price is £2,039 per square metre, from 35 sales matched to an EPC floor-area record.

How up to date is this data?

HM Land Registry publishes Price Paid Data monthly. The most recent sale recorded in Christie Way, Kettering was 4 September 2025.
